CRAIG MORGAN This Ole Boy lyrics

This Ole Boy is the sixth studio album by American country music singer Craig Morgan. It was released on Black River Music Group on February 28, 2012. The first single from the album is its title track, written by Rhett Akins, Dallas Davidson and Ben Hayslip, also known as the Peach Pickers. The song was previously recorded by Joe Nichols on his 2011 album It's All Good.
After releasing one album with BNA Nashville, Craig Morgan partnered with Black River Entertainment to release new material and started with the release of ?This Ole Boy,? a Peach Pickers tune that certainly suited Morgan's style. It's a song that has made its way inside the Top 25 at country radio giving Morgan his latest hit and his label's first Top 40 hit after years of trying to break into the charts with other artists (not unlike fellow Sony Nashville refugees Montgomery Gentry's similar success with Average Joes Entertainment).

Craig Morgan has been a strong artist for years, delivering music that is true to his life and lifestyle and that's exactly what he delivers with This Ole Boy. Once again working with ?Philbilly,? Phil O'Donnell as his co-producer, Craig's 13 song album features songs like the effervescent ?More Trucks Than Cars,? a song that's co-written by Craig, Phil and hit writer Craig Wiseman. The song finds Craig singing about the strong pull of his hometown of Dickson, Tennessee and how the southern charm of home is what appeals to him the most.

Craig Morgan is, for my money, one of the best pure country balladeers of the past 20 years and he showcases this on the mid-tempo ballad ?Whole World Needs A Kitchen,? ?Country Boys Like Me,? and the stunner ?I Didn't Drink,? a tear in your beer ballad about a man who never drank a drop of alcohol until he is given good reason to do so through the loss of the love of his life. Another strong ballad is ?Love Loves A Long Night? and it certainly is a little steamy tune.

With a mixture of strong tempo songs we've grown to love from Craig Morgan (?Corn Star,? ?Fish Weren't Bitin',? the title trakc and ?Show Me Your Tattoo,?) and potential hit ballads like ?Love Loves A Long Night,? ?Country Boys Like Me,? and ?Whole World Needs A Kitchen,? Craig Morgan has certainly returned with a strong album worthy of becoming a collection of big hits. by Matt Bjorke, Roughstock
